How does it work?
The Wolfram Summer Research Program is a six-week intensive research experience that takes place at the Wolfram Summer Research Program location. Students work in small teams to develop innovative solutions to real-world problems using Wolfram technologies, such as Mathematica and Wolfram Alpha. Each team is paired with a mentor who provides guidance, support, and expertise throughout the program. Students also have access to a range of resources, including training sessions, workshops, and networking opportunities.

The Wolfram Summer Research Program is a highly competitive and selective program that offers aspiring scientists the chance to work alongside experienced researchers and developers. The program's emphasis on cutting-edge technology, interdisciplinary collaboration, and real-world applications has made it a standout opportunity for students looking to gain a head start in their careers.
